Soumya Netrabile, The Meadow (2021) sold for $61,000, more than five times the low estimate at Phillips in New York on May 14. The oil on canvas work has been traded twice in the past.

The sale beat the artist’s previous auction record by $28,200, a 86% rise.

The previous record was set by Song in Pink and Orange (2022), which sold for $32,800 at Christie's on May 13, 2022. The work had not been traded before.
